How do you find the total surface area of a pyramid?

How do you find the total surface area of a pyramid?

The formula for the total surface area of a rectangular pyramid is calculated by adding up the area of all rectangular and triangular faces of a pyramid, which is T.S.A. = lw + l√[(w/2)2 + h2] + w√[(l/2)2 + h2], where, l = Length of the rectangular base.

What is the formula for the surface area of a triangular pyramid?

The Formula for the surface area of a triangular pyramid is calculated by adding up the area of all triangular faces of a pyramid. The surface area of a right triangular pyramid formula is Base Area+12(Perimeter×Slant Height) Base Area + 1 2 (Perimeter × Slant Height ) .

What is the formula for the surface area of a regular pyramid?

Surface area of any pyramid = area of base + area of each of the lateral faces. If the pyramid is a regular pyramid, we can use the formula for the surface area of a regular pyramid. Surface area of regular pyramid = area of base + ps. where p is the perimeter of the base and s is the slant height.

How do you calculate the surface area of a square pyramid?

To find the surface area, use this square pyramid surface area formula: Square Pyramid Surface Area = 2 x B x S + B 2 B = Width of the Square Base S = Slant length of one of the triangular faces and is calculated from the height and base width by using the equation: S= The square root of [(.5B) 2 + Height 2]
